As of Jul 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for ecolab chicago in the United States is $16.85,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$18.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Does Bill Gates own Ecolab?

Bill Gates does not own Ecolab. Ecolab is a publicly traded company, and its ownership is distributed among shareholders, with no single individual, including Gates, holding majority control. The company focuses on water, hygiene, and infection prevention solutions and employs professionals in roles related to sales, engineering, and environmental health and safety.

Job description

Ecolab, the leading global developer of premium cleaning, sanitizing and maintenance products and services for the hospitality, institutional and industrial markets is seeking a Pilot Plant Operator! The Chicago pilot plant develops a wide variety of specialty chemicals for transfer to global manufacturing facilities. The Pilot Plant Operator prepares and operates reactors, blenders, and other equipment for conducting process development, research, or market development manufacturing in accordance with written and oral instructions given by pilot plant supervisors and engineers. The Pilot Plant Operator is also responsible for performing all necessary tasks and activities affecting the operations, safety, and housekeeping within the department. The work is non-routine and the individual must be versatile, adaptable, resourceful, and attentive to meet the demands of changing processes, procedures, and scales of operation.
What You Will Do:
  • Operate commonly used process equipment such as pumps, valves, motors, meters, filters, scales, and control panels
  • Execute all aspects of assigned experimental procedures
  • Collect data and samples as prescribed and makes observations of the process
  • Maintain specified logs, laboratory notebooks, and inventory
  • Perform in-process quality testing
  • Operate transporting equipment used to receive raw materials and transport products
  • Prepare and label drums, pails, totes, bags, and other containers for transport or storage of raw materials, intermediates, and products
  • Maintain clean, safe, and environmentally compliant work and storage areas including clean-up of equipment and work areas after completion of a procedure
  • Troubleshoot and repair minor problems and alert appropriate supervision to major repairs
  • Participate in physical inventory, safety meetings and inspections, and improvement initiatives
  • Operate a PC to perform various functions such as e-mail, inventory updates, and time keeping
  • Comply with all company safety, quality, and environmental policies

Position Details:
  • Plant Location: Clearing, IL Plant, Chicagoland area
  • Work week and shift: Monday- Thursday, 3:00 PM- 1:00 AM

Minimum Qualifications:
  • High School diploma or equivalent

  • 3 years Operator experience in the chemical industry

  • Knowledge of pumps, valves, motors, hand tools, and material handling equipment

  • Ability to use simple scientific instruments (such as pH meter) and record the results of operator tests on log sheets and other documents

  • No immigration sponsorship or relocation assistance is offered

Preferred Qualifications:
  • College-level courses in Chemistry

  • Ability to thrive in an ever-changing and dynamic, experimental environment

  • High attention to detail

  • Basic computer skills

Physical Demands:
  • Ability to move a minimum of 55 pounds
  • Ability to walk and stand for long hours (5+ hours)
  • Ability to wear and function in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) including a full face respirator
